I am running the Host on a computer with Windows Server 2008 R2.  Both Viewer and Host are version 6.8.0.1.  When I connect to the Host, I am able to see the screen, and send CTRL-ALT-DEL. I am also able to move the mouse cursor, and it recognizes mouse clicks. However, when I type on the keyboard (to enter the password) nothing happens on the Host side.  On earlier version (not sure which), I was able to control this computer without problem.
